Customer Review

  • Reviewed in Canada on May 4, 2024
    It's TJ Klune so of course it is. Such an adventure, so many beautiful moments and none of that stupid unnecessary angst where someone isn't honest about feelings
    Report Permalink

Product Details

0.0 out of 5 stars
0 global ratings